Do I install the zip file at https://redirector.gvt1.com/edgedl/widevine-cdm/970-win-x64.zip
and place it in cdm in %APPDATA%\kodi\userdata?

@SquigglyDog
Copy link
Author

SquigglyDog commented Dec 11, 2017

That worked a treat(unzipped the file and put contents under cdm folder). Thanks so much for providing the addon
